Don't hesitate to
Whatever your question, we'll do our very best to answer it. Send us an email, fill in the form below or give us a call.
Phone
Mailing Address
2001 Spring Garden Street, #107, Philadelphia, PA
Hours
Mailing Address
2001 Spring Garden Street #107, Philadelphia, PA